> FYI, this change exposes a bug in the atexit module involving
> subinterpreters, causing the refleaks reported by Antoine's daily report:
> interpreter startup now always imports weakref, which imports atexit and
> registers a classmethod. Unfortunately the atexit module doesn't seem to
> know subinterpreters from subtitles and so doesn't unregister this
> classmethod when the subinterpreter is terminated.
>
> This isn't a new bug, but it's exposed by always importing weakref and
> atexit during interpreter startup. I'm wondering if that's really necessary
> :)
